Facts About Hypnotherapy
Natural – The hypnotic trance is a naturally occurring state of mind with focused attention.
We have all experienced a trance-like state. When you daydream, become engrossed in an
intriguing movie, zoning out watching a TV show, losing track of time reading a good novel,
driving on automatic pilot or drifting off to sleep at night, you are experiencing a natural,
yet altered state of mind. We can answer questions without remembering what we were
asked or what we answered. Time has no meaning and passes so quickly that we are
amazed at how long we have been doing the thing we enjoy. All of these are components
of a trance state. In a hypnotic trance we are focused on or within ourselves.

Who Can Be Hypnotized
Anyone can. All that is required for a person to be hypnotized is a willingness to
cooperate with the process. A person does not even need to believe in hypnosis
to be hypnotized, they just need to be willing to relax and open their mind to
the possibilities. There are a variety of hypnotic states from light and medium to
degrees of deep hypnotic states. Very deep hypnotic states can be used for anesthesia but a light or medium hypnotic state is perfect for most of the goalsthat clients want to achieve. Clients are often surprised that in a light or medium state they can still hear the sounds in their environment including my
voice. They can also participate by verbally relating to me what they are
learning in their subconscious mind.

What Happens When Hypnotized – Many clients experience a
pleasant sense of floating and a feeling of being free. They often have a
distorted sense of time and may think that they have been in hypnosis for only a
few minutes even when they have been in a hypnotic state for 20 to 40 minutes.
They awaken feeling refreshed, peaceful, relaxed and calm. They often say that
it feels like they just had a whole night’s sleep.
